What Is The Fee To Clean And Restore Limestone In Petersfield?

The cost of limestone cleaning and restoration can vary depending on several factors, including the size of the area, the condition of the limestone, and the complexity of the restoration work required.

Homeowners usually pay £25.00 to £70.00 per square metre for limestone cleaning and restoration, but costs may rise for limestone with issues such as cracks, missing grout, or loose tiles.

Why seal limestone floors for lasting protection?

Sealing preserves limestone tiles from everyday stains and harm, preserving its natural shine.

We provide premium impregnating sealers and smooth topical sealers. An impregnating sealer fills the stone pores, creating a coating to shield from water and moisture. A protective layer is created on the stone by topical sealers,locking in added durability for unpolished surfaces.

Maintaining sealed floors ensures protection and minimizes upkeep costs.

Frequently Asked Questions

Yes, you can safely clean Limestone by using pH-balanced cleaning products and soft cloths or mops. Be careful to avoid abrasive materials or harsh chemicals.

To maintain Limestone, it's best to have it professionally cleaned every 1 to 2 years, depending on foot traffic. This keeps the stone in great condition and helps avoid expensive repairs.

DIY cleaning of Limestone surfaces can be effective, but only if you use the correct products and methods. Avoid harsh chemicals and test a small area first.

Professional Limestone cleaning can remove a variety of stains, including oil, wine, and food spills. Dealing with these stains early keeps your floors looking great for longer.

You should avoid acidic cleaners and harsh chemicals when cleaning Limestone, as they can damage the stone. Use pH-neutral products made for natural stone to maintain its beauty.
